Have you suffered a burn injury in North Carolina due to no fault of your own? If you were injured in an apartment fire, house fire, condo fire, or vehicle fire, there may be someone else responsible for your injuries. Watch this video to find out more about fire injury claims.

Just because there was a fire in your apartment, doesn’t mean you are responsible for your injuries and damages. For example, the fire could have started as a result of electrical issues that a landlord never corrected, which is exactly what our client experienced. After our client suffered smoke inhalation, cuts, and burn injuries in a fire, the insurance company didn’t want to pay him. This is why he hired an experienced Wilmington personal injury lawyer at the Speaks Law Firm who handles burn injury claims in North Carolina.

Fire and burn injuries are often life-altering, and victims should be compensated for their medical bills and more.
